Regus

A renowned name in the office space sector, Regus have a large presence in Miami with 15 venues dotted across the city, each offering a choice of fully customisable private offices for rent, as well as coworking areas. All of their office space packages include access to facilities such as printers, scanners and photocopiers, plus invites to networking and social events. Prices vary by location, starting at £315 per month for an office located in the Courvoisier Centre II building on the island of Brickell Key, with expansive views of Miami’s business district across the bay, and featuring break out areas, a business lounge,  a restaurant and café,  and a gymnasium. For more ad hoc use, there are also offices available to rent by the hour or day, with day rates starting at $109

Venues across Miami / www.regus.com

The Lab

Located in the heart of Miami’s dynamic Wynwood Arts District, the LAB is set within a converted warehouse and has gained a strong reputation for housing some of the city’s most innovative entrepreneurial minds. They offer 24/7 access to their fully furnished private offices for rates starting at $1,600 per month. On-site services and amenities include private meeting rooms, use of a dedicated mailbox and business address, a well-equipped kitchen and access to printers. Members also gain invites to a busy programme of exclusive events. Dogs are welcome – to the office, but not the events.

400 NW 26th Street / www.thelabmiami.com

Coworking spaces

If you’re happy to be in a shared office space, then Miami is also home to several coworking spaces spanning the entire city, from Miami Beach and Downtown Miami to Miami Brickell and Miami Gardens, each offering hot-desking or fixed desks. Most of them offer membership packages, but many will also provide day passes, or even hourly passes, for those who only need to use the space on an irregular ad hoc basis. However, if you’re in town for a longer period, then monthly rolling memberships  that keep things flexible by not requiring you to lock in to a long-term contract are usually available. Membership packages tend to include full use of the venue’s services and amenities, as well as invites to social and networking events.
